Newest celeb scents reviewed: Halle by Halle Berry & Celine Dion Chic

by Amber on May 11, 2009

in celebrity beauty,fragrance,new products,product reviews

It’s no secret that the celeb is what sells the scent.  I love Halle Berry, but I’m not such a fan of Avril Lavigne.  If I were at a fragrance counter and a sales associate put the two fragrances in front of me, I would probably decline to even test the Avril scent, and have no problem sniffing Halle’s.  It’s pure marketing genius and it’s obviously working!  Celeb scents are on the rise, and I’ve been test driving a few of the newest.  Halle by Halle Berry, and Celine Dion Chic.  Did they pass the test?

Halle By Halle Berry is a sensual woody oriental that reflects the strength of a woman, yet embraces femininity at the same time.  Halle leaves behind a warm aura that says “I am a natural beauty.”

Creating a fragrance is something that I’ve wanted to do for a very long time.  Growing up, creating scents was something that I really enjoyed. Believe it or not, I used to take my mother’s perfumes and mix them together to come up with something unique and different. I loved the idea of wearing a scent that no one else had. I’m so happy to be partnering with Coty on my very first fragrance. — Halle Berry

Top: Sparkle of Joyful Freshness– Sicilian bergamot, fig leaves, pear blossom
Mid: Bloom of Delicacy– Freesia petals, hibiscus flower, ultra mimosa
Dry: Quintessence of Natural Sensuality– Cashmere musk, sensual amber, olibanum absolute, driftwood, creamy sandalwood

While Halle by Halle Berry was too warm of a fragrance for me personally, I found it to be very sexy and unique.  I think this will do well as the high-end quality is there with what I think is a very low price point.  The suggested retail for a 1.7 oz Eau de Parfum is $35 with the body care items much lower.  Give this one a sniff if creamy fragrances and woody orientals are for you!

Celine Dion’s Chic was not what I was expecting at all.  I was so surprised at how youthful and fresh Chic is!  It’s totally my style and the notes blend together perfectly.

Top: Aquatic greens, watermelon
Medium: Peony, drenched gardenia, lotus flower, green violet
Dry: Blond woods, sandalwood, amber, musk

My physical chemistry doesn’t do musks very well, but I think the blend of the cool notes like watermelon and peony pulled it off for me!  Celine Dion Chic is very affordable as well, perfect for the gal that wants the luxury but doesn’t necessarily want to plunk down her weekly grocery money to get it.  The 1.7 oz Eau De Toilette retails for $32 and smaller sizes are available as well.  When it comes to fragrances, keep in mind it’s always better to size up because you’re paying less per ounce.

Halle and Celine get my thumbs up!  Well done ladies, or shall I say– divas.
